About this home

This 2-story mid-century modern home blends timeless design with contemporary upgrades on a private corner lot. A gated driveway offers secure parking for two, leading into expansive open living, dining, and kitchen spaces. All four bedrooms feature ensuite bathrooms, with master suites conveniently located upstairs and down. Modern comforts include electronic security, built-in surround sound, a whole-house generator, water filtration system, and three new A/C units. Outside, a saltwater pool and lush landscaping create a private retreat designed for today’s lifestyle.
